Liverpool eye dream forward but face hurdles in transfer chase

The hunt for a striker continues at Liverpool as Arne Slot reportedly wants to bring in a forward this summer.

The Merseyside club doesn’t seem to be slowing down this window.

Liverpool have signed Florian Wirtz, and he will join Anfield soon after the club reportedly reached an agreement with Bayer Leverkusen last week.



Wirtz’s transfer fee is reportedly around €150m, and the Reds are also close to signing left-back Milos Kerkez from Bournemouth, according to multiple reports.



These two deals might cost the club around €195m, with Kerkez’s fee expected to be around €45m.

Arne Slot has already unveiled Dutch right-back Jeremie Frimpong as the first signing of the summer, replacing Trent Alexander-Arnold.

With reports emerging about Darwin Nunez’s potential departure, Slot is looking to add a proper striker to partner the Egyptian forward, Mohamed Salah.

The Premier League champions have identified the Swedish striker Alexander Isak as their dream target for the striker role.

The Newcastle United forward is admired by the Liverpool management.

Fabrizio Romano revealed that Alexander Isak has been Liverpool’s dream target since day one, but no talks have taken place so far, and it remains a very complicated deal for the Reds.

Isak finished as the second-highest scorer in the Premier League last season with 23 goals for Newcastle.

He also netted the second goal against Liverpool in the EFL Cup final to help his team lift the trophy.

As per multiple sources, Isak’s price tag could exceed €100m, and Newcastle haven’t yet decided whether they will sell him.

Liverpool is currently focused on finalising the Kerkez deal before addressing the striker position.
